Mustard Balsamic Pork Chops with Rosemary
Author: Annie (adapted from Jo Cooks)
Recipe type: Dinner, supper
Cuisine: American
Serves: 8 pork chops
- 8 pork chops
- ¼ C olive oil
- 2 T grainy mustard
- ¼ C balsamic vinegar
- 1 T dry or fresh rosemary, coarsely chopped
- salt and pepper to taste
- Spray a 9 x 13 pan with cooking spray and lay pork chops in a single layer in the dish.
- Mix the remaining ingredients in a bowl with a fork until well combined.
- Pour the liquid mixture over the pork chops. Cover them with plastic wrap and place into the refrigerator for at least an hour (can leave over night!)
- Preheat oven to 425 degrees. Remove plastic wrap and bake for 45 minutes to an hour.
